POSITION SUMMARY
We are seeking experienced Demand Planning Analysts to support a global APS (Advanced Planning System) transformation and demand planning stabilization program. These contract resources will work closely with regional Demand Planning teams across EMEA, LATAM, China, Asia, and USAC business groups to execute operational demand planning activities, maintain forecast data integrity, support planning system readiness, and ensure uninterrupted planning operations during the program deployment phase.
The ideal candidate will possess strong demand planning experience, proficiency in SAP APO-DP, excellent analytical skills, and the ability to operate in a fast-paced global manufacturing environment.
KEY RESPONSABILITIES
The contractor will manage a portfolio of products and support the end-to-end demand planning process, including:
Forecast Planning & Maintenance
Manage product portfolios primarily driven by statistical forecasting.
Upload and maintain demand forecasts.
Execute forecast adjustments and realignments.
Support forecasting activities related to already open sales orders (FDO process).
Maintain forecast change percentages and statistical forecast parameters.
Compare statistical forecasts with machine learning forecasts and aggregated demand signals when required.
Demand Planning Master Data Management
Create, maintain, and cleanse CVCs (Characteristic Value Combinations).
Maintain Demand Planning IDs and related planning master data.
Support EDI mapping activities.
Validate demand planning drivers and planning assumptions.
Product Lifecycle & Change Management
Support PIPO (Phase-In/Phase-Out) activities and NPI (New Product Introduction)
Execute commercial and forecast realignments.
Demand Analytics & Performance Monitoring
Perform outlier analysis and investigate forecast exceptions.
Review ASP (Average Selling Price) changes and demand impacts.
Operational Planning Support
Execute post-dated order reviews and exception checks.
Support weekly and monthly demand review processes.
Support additional forecasting and demand review activities required by local business teams.
Respond to ad hoc business requests and planning analyses.
